The2020–21 Stanford Cardinal men's basketball team representedStanford University during the2020–21 NCAA Division I men's basketball season. The Cardinal were led by fifth year head coachJerod Haase and are a member of thePac-12 Conference. They originally planned to play their home games atMaples Pavilion, but due toCOVID-19 regulations bySanta Clara County, California, they cancelled five games and then moved the rest of their home games toKaiser Permanente Arena inSanta Cruz, California.
TheCardinal finished the2019–20 season 20–11, 9–9 inPac-12 play to finish in seventh place. They lost in the first round of thePac-12 tournament to the tenth seedCalifornia 63–51, finishing their year because of theCOVID-19 pandemic, cancelling post-season tournaments.
